add isoldwindows lol

This commit is contained in:
Ashley 2023-05-16 18:14:11 +00:00
parent baace88340
commit 731c7629d4

View file

@ -39,8 +39,6 @@ module.exports = function (app, config, renderTemplate) {
.getColors(`https://i.ytimg.com/vi/${v}/maxresdefault.jpg`) .getColors(`https://i.ytimg.com/vi/${v}/maxresdefault.jpg`)
.then((colors) => colors[0].hex()), .then((colors) => colors[0].hex()),
}); });
} catch { } catch {
res.redirect("/"); res.redirect("/");
} }
@ -57,17 +55,27 @@ module.exports = function (app, config, renderTemplate) {
app.get("/search", async (req, res) => { app.get("/search", async (req, res) => {
const query = req.query.query; const query = req.query.query;
const poketube_universe_value = "poketube_smart_search" var uaos = req.useragent.os;
var IsOldWindows;
if (uaos == "Windows 7" && req.useragent.browser == "Firefox") {
IsOldWindows = true;
} else if (uaos == "Windows 8" && req.useragent.browser == "Firefox") {
IsOldWindows = true;
} else {
IsOldWindows = false;
}
const poketube_universe_value = "poketube_smart_search";
if (query.includes("youtube.com")) { if (query.includes("youtube.com")) {
try { try {
var videoid = query.split("v=") var videoid = query.split("v=");
res.redirect("/watch?v=" + videoid[1]) res.redirect("/watch?v=" + videoid[1]);
} catch { } catch {
return; return;
} }
} }
if (!query) { if (!query) {
@ -99,6 +107,7 @@ module.exports = function (app, config, renderTemplate) {
renderTemplate(res, req, "search.ejs", { renderTemplate(res, req, "search.ejs", {
j: searchJson, j: searchJson,
IsOldWindows,
h: didYouMean, h: didYouMean,
continuation, continuation,
q: query, q: query,